The strike has been called by trade unions in sectors including coal, steel, oil, telecommunications, postal, income tax, copper, banks and insurance. According to the All India Trade Union Congress, the participation of over 200 million workers from both the formal and informal sectors is expected in the strike.
A joint forum of central trade unions is calling for a two-day Bharat Bandh (nationwide bandh) on March 28 and 29 against several policies of the central government. The joint forum includes several trade unions including All India Trade Union Congress (AITUC), Indian National Trade Union Congress (INTUC), Center of Indian Trade Unions (CITU), All India United Trade Union Center (AIUTUC), Trade Union Coordination Center .
